What is the 123 Wake Up Method?

The 123 Wake Up Method involves a three-step process to ease the transition from sleep to wakefulness. This method is particularly useful for those who struggle with waking up in the morning or feel groggy after getting out of bed.

  1. Prepare the Night Before: Set a consistent bedtime and create a calming pre-sleep routine.
  2. Use a Gradual Alarm: Choose an alarm that gradually increases in volume to gently wake you.
  3. Engage in Morning Movement: Incorporate light stretching or exercise immediately after waking.

How Does the 123 Wake Up Method Work?

Why Prepare the Night Before?

Preparing the night before is essential to ensure a restful sleep and a smooth morning routine. Establishing a consistent bedtime helps regulate your body’s internal clock, known as the circadian rhythm. A calming pre-sleep routine, such as reading or meditating, can signal your body that it’s time to wind down, improving sleep quality and making it easier to wake up.

What is a Gradual Alarm?

A gradual alarm is an alarm that starts softly and gradually increases in volume. This type of alarm is less jarring than traditional alarms, which often startle you awake. By waking up gently, you can reduce sleep inertia, the grogginess that occurs when abruptly woken from deep sleep. Many smartphone apps and alarm clocks offer this feature, making it easy to implement.

Why is Morning Movement Important?

Engaging in morning movement can boost your energy levels and help you feel more alert. Simple activities like stretching, yoga, or a short walk can increase blood flow and release endorphins, enhancing your mood and focus. Incorporating movement into your morning routine can set a positive tone for the rest of your day.
